diff --git a/views/LnurlAuth.tsx b/views/LnurlAuth.tsx index 6ab4f2a69..da83d1e09 100644 --- a/views/LnurlAuth.tsx +++ b/views/LnurlAuth.tsx @@ -168,7 +168,6 @@ export default class LnurlAuth extends React.Component< this.setState({ authenticating: true }); const { route } = this.props; - const { domain } = this.state; const lnurl = route.params?.lnurlParams; const u = url.parse(lnurl.callback); const qs = querystring.parse(u.query); @@ -203,17 +202,6 @@ export default class LnurlAuth extends React.Component< signatureSuccess: false, errorMsgAuth: data.reason }); - Alert.alert( - `[error] ${domain} says:`, - data.reason, - [ - { - text: localeString('general.ok'), - onPress: () => void 0 - } - ], - { cancelable: false } - ); return; } else { this.setState({ @@ -237,6 +225,13 @@ export default class LnurlAuth extends React.Component< chooseAuthMode } = this.state; + const hasError = + !preparingSignature && + !signatureSuccess && + !chooseAuthMode && + !authenticating && + !lnurlAuthSuccess; + const LndHubAuthMode = () => ( {domain} - - {this.state.chooseAuthMode && ( - - - + + {this.state.chooseAuthMode && ( + + + + - - )} - - -